Claude's text watermarking detects AI-generated content. Future models will embed watermarks to identify Claude-written text.
Claude, an AI model developed by Anthropic, has introduced a text watermarking feature to its generated text. This move is part of the company's effort to comply with the EU AI Act, and it's not alone - several other major AI providers are also implementing similar changes. The watermarking method used by Claude is based on the SynthID-Text technique, which was first published by Google DeepMind in a 2024 Nature paper.
This development matters because it allows for the identification of AI-generated text, providing a way to determine the likelihood that Claude was involved in writing a particular piece of text. As AI-generated content becomes increasingly prevalent, the ability to detect and attribute its source is crucial for maintaining transparency and accountability.
